hi am a windscreen fitter in Manchester your better getting it done soon as now its getting cold the warmth of your heater will crack it if you don't have it fixed your insurance will fix it for free and will not affect your NCB you might still see the crack once it have been repaired but they should guarantee the repair ask them so if it does crack from the chip they should replace the screen for free then if you want push the chip from the inside of the car and it should crack NEW SCREEN!
 
hi you say a chip?? do you mean a chip or a crack ?

If it looks like a bulls eye type break then it’s pretty stable but will need fixing sooner rather than later as it effects the laminate, but if it’s a star burst then it needs doing straight way as they are very unstable and can go from a free repair via insurance to a new screen as quick as you can clear you screen in the morning.
That said if it’s a chip like a stone chip you would get in the paint work of your car then they are fairly ok and a friendly fitter / repair company would fill it for you and polish it.
